Posted Breed: Labrador Retriever / Pit Bull Terrier / Mixed (short coat). Meet Nacho! Nacho came to us from the Humane Society of Imperial County on October 24th. He is 9 years old and weighs 59 lbs. Nacho is very sweet, likes playing with toys, and does well with his Frosted friends in our play yard. Nacho went on a two-week Frosted Fling and is such a special boy, his Fling Family has decided to foster him until he has a forever home. They report: "Over the past month, Nacho has fit in so well that we decided to foster him until he finds his forever family. Things he wants his future family to know: - He's potty trained, crate trained and sleeps through the night. Walks nicely on a loose leash, listens to "no" or "uh uh", and rarely barks at all. He's basically perfect! - He's a foodie with perfect manners! While there's nothing he loves more than food (dog food, treats and people food alike), he sits politely waiting for you to feed him. No jumping or barking or counter surfing here. And he's not picky. We've been feeding him dry dog food with no complaints. and he didn't seem to mind when we switched brands either. For snacks, he particularly likes raw carrots or strawberries but has also enjoyed scrambled eggs, turkey, rice, bananas, blueberries, green beans, pumpkin and cream cheese. - He's a strong chewer! Has gotten the ears or legs off most stuffy toys in our house in seconds flat. And those "long lasting" chews that are meant to keep dogs busy for a while somehow disappear in mere minutes with this guy. When we first got him, he didn't know what to do with a Kong, but he's since come around and we alternate that into his routine. - He could be an only furbaby but could easily get along with a dog sibling as well. He hasn't tried to snuggle with our dog (to be fair, she's not the snuggling type) but they do play well together, and he doesn;t seem to have any resource guarding issues. - He would like his own couch please. He still wont jump up on the couch unless we're NOT in the room. If we lift him up to join us, he'll make himself comfortable as long as you continue to pet him. We tend to lift him up because he does come over seeking pets, but then flops down just out of reach on the floor. - He rides great in the car but isn't keen on getting OUT of the car. We haven;t figured this one out yet. He can easily jump in (even into the backseat of our SUV, but has to be bribed with treats or lifted out of the car. The only thing we haven't tried is a ramp or stairs. This sweet guy is so easy going and politely seek pets from everyone he meets. He's met kids as young as 2 and does great. Just plops down and bows his head for pets. Just a warning, as long as someone's petting him, he's not going anywhere! When his forever family finds him, they are getting the BEST boy!"
